projects that produce approxima tely 2,500 to 4,000 acre-feet annually. Ideally, these three <br />projects will help to sustain ag riculture in an area experienci ng agricultural dry-up, produce <br />water for M&I purposes, and provide water for the environment. <br />Issue/Additional Needs: <br />Please explain how the agricult ural water will be preserved for the long-term. While <br />these projects have the potential to avoid the complete transfer of an agricultural <br />water users rights in the short term, they ma y not avoid the permanent transfer of the <br />CU for municipal/industrial purposes. <br />Please provide a more detailed budget specify ing a description of subtasks and level of <br />effort. <br />Staff Recommendation: <br />Staff recommends funding up to $349,650 for the Development of Practical Alternative <br />Agricultural Water Transfer Measures fo r Colorado Irrigated Agriculture Project <br />contingent on resolution of the items in the issues/additional needs se ction. It should be <br />noted that past costs cannot be reimbursed. All products, data and information developed <br />as a result of this grant must be provided to CWCB in hard copy and electronic format as <br />part of the project documentation. <br />3 <br />
